Dan Lanning Defends Oregon's Spending Amid Gundy's Criticism

Oregon Ducks' coach Dan Lanning has responded to Oklahoma State's coach Mike Gundy, who criticized Oregon's financial commitments to their football roster. Lanning emphasized that the Ducks are dedicated to investing in their team to ensure success, highlighting the competitive nature of college football. This exchange has added tension as both teams prepare for their upcoming matchup.
